District and Session Courts Jobs in Punjab Punjab is a province of Pakistan that is home to a diverse population and a vibrant economy. It is also home to a well-developed judicial system. The District and Session Courts of Punjab are an integral part of this system and provide a platform for justice to be served. These courts are responsible for deciding civil and criminal cases within their jurisdiction. The District and Session Courts of Punjab are located in each district of the province. Each court is headed by a District & Sessions Judge who is appointed by the Governor of Punjab on the recommendation of the Chief Justice of the High Court. The District & Sessions Judge is responsible for the efficient functioning of the court and is also responsible for the appointment of other judges and staff. The District and Session Courts of Punjab are responsible for hearing and deciding a wide range of cases including civil and criminal matters. The court is also responsible for the maintenance of law and order in its jurisdiction. The District & Sessions Judge also serves as a court of appeal for cases that are decided in the lower courts of the district. In order to become a judge in the District and Session Courts of Punjab, one must possess a degree in law from a recognized university. Additionally, the candidate must possess a minimum of seven years of experience as an advocate in the High Court or the District Court. Candidates must also pass a written examination conducted by the Punjab Public Service Commission. The District and Session Courts of Punjab also employ a variety of other staff members. These include court clerks, stenographers, typists, peons, security guards and other administrative staff. Candidates for these positions must possess the necessary qualifications for the job. The District and Session Courts of Punjab are an important part of the judicial system of the province. They provide justice to the people of Punjab and ensure the rule of law. Food Service Supervisor Jobs in Colorado: Overview, Responsibilities, and Qualifications Colorado is known for its beautiful mountains, scenic landscapes, and outdoor activities, but it is also home to a thriving food industry. The state has a diverse range of restaurants, cafes, and other food establishments that require skilled and experienced food service supervisors to manage their operations. In this article, we will discuss the role of a food service supervisor and the qualifications required to work in this field in Colorado. Overview of Food Service Supervisor Jobs A food service supervisor is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of a restaurant, café, or other food establishment. They are in charge of managing the staff, ensuring that the food is prepared and served in a safe and hygienic manner, and maintaining the quality of the food and service. A food service supervisor may also be responsible for ordering supplies, managing inventory, and handling customer complaints. The role of a food service supervisor requires a strong understanding of food safety regulations and the ability to manage a team effectively. They must also have excellent communication skills, as they will be working with a variety of people, including staff, customers, and vendors. Responsibilities of Food Service Supervisors The responsibilities of a food service supervisor vary depending on the type of establishment they work in. However, some of the common responsibilities include: 1. Managing Staff: A food service supervisor is responsible for hiring, training, and managing staff. They must ensure that all employees are following proper food safety protocols and providing excellent customer service. 2. Ensuring Food Safety: A food service supervisor must ensure that all food is prepared and served in a safe and hygienic manner. They must follow all state and federal regulations regarding food safety and sanitation. 3. Maintaining Quality: A food service supervisor must ensure that the quality of the food and service is maintained at a high level. They must monitor the food preparation and service to ensure that it meets the standards of the establishment. 4. Ordering Supplies: A food service supervisor may be responsible for ordering supplies and managing inventory. They must ensure that the restaurant has enough supplies to operate efficiently. 5. Handling Customer Complaints: A food service supervisor must be able to handle customer complaints and resolve them in a professional manner. They must be able to listen to the customer's concerns and find a solution that satisfies both the customer and the establishment. Qualifications for Food Service Supervisors To work as a food service supervisor in Colorado, there are certain qualifications that must be met. These qualifications include: 1. Education: Most food service supervisor jobs require a high school diploma or equivalent. Some positions may require a college degree in a related field, such as hospitality management. 2. Experience: Employers typically require at least two years of experience in the food service industry. This experience should include working in a supervisory role. 3. Food Safety Certification: Food service supervisors must have a valid food safety certification, such as ServSafe. This certification demonstrates that the individual has a strong understanding of food safety regulations. 4. Communication Skills: Food service supervisors must have excellent communication skills. They must be able to communicate effectively with staff, customers, and vendors. 5. Leadership Skills: Food service supervisors must be able to lead a team effectively. They must be able to motivate and inspire their staff to provide excellent customer service and maintain high standards of food quality and safety. Conclusion Working as a food service supervisor in Colorado can be a rewarding career choice for those who have a passion for the food industry and a desire to lead a team. The job requires a strong understanding of food safety regulations, excellent communication skills, and the ability to manage a team effectively. If you meet the qualifications and are interested in pursuing a career as a food service supervisor in Colorado, there are many opportunities available in the state's thriving food industry.

Environmental Science Jobs in Wales: Opportunities and Challenges Environmental science jobs are becoming increasingly important in today's world, as we face a growing number of environmental challenges. From climate change to biodiversity loss, pollution to resource depletion, there is a need for professionals who can help to understand, manage, and mitigate these issues. Wales, with its rich natural resources and diverse ecosystems, offers many opportunities for those interested in pursuing a career in environmental science. In this article, we will explore the various environmental science jobs available in Wales, the skills and qualifications required, the challenges and opportunities that come with these roles, and the outlook for the future. Types of Environmental Science Jobs in Wales Environmental science is a broad field that encompasses many different disciplines and specializations. Some of the most common environmental science jobs in Wales include: 1. Environmental Consultant: Environmental consultants work with businesses, governments, and other organizations to assess the impact of their activities on the environment and develop strategies to minimize negative effects. They may conduct environmental assessments, advise on compliance with regulations, and provide guidance on sustainability and resource management. 2. Conservation Scientist: Conservation scientists study how natural resources can be managed and protected to maintain biodiversity and ecological balance. They may work in national parks, wildlife reserves, or other protected areas, conducting research and developing conservation plans. 3. Environmental Educator: Environmental educators work in schools, parks, museums, and other educational institutions to teach people about environmental issues and encourage them to adopt sustainable practices. They may develop educational programs, lead field trips, or provide training to teachers and other educators. 4. Environmental Engineer: Environmental engineers design and implement systems to manage waste, mitigate pollution, and conserve resources. They may work on projects such as wastewater treatment plants, renewable energy systems, or landfill remediation. 5. Environmental Scientist: Environmental scientists conduct research on environmental issues such as air and water quality, climate change, and biodiversity loss. They may analyze data, conduct experiments, and develop models to better understand these issues and identify potential solutions. Skills and Qualifications Required for Environmental Science Jobs To succeed in environmental science jobs in Wales, you will need a combination of technical knowledge, analytical skills, and practical experience. Some of the key skills and qualifications required for these roles include: 1. Degree in Environmental Science: A degree in environmental science or a related field is often required for entry-level environmental science jobs. This degree provides students with a broad understanding of environmental issues and the scientific methods used to study them. 2. Technical Skills: Depending on the specific job, you may need to have technical skills in areas such as GIS mapping, data analysis, or computer modeling. These skills can be acquired through coursework, internships, or on-the-job training. 3. Communication Skills: Environmental science professionals need to be able to communicate complex scientific concepts to a variety of audiences, from policymakers to the general public. Strong written and verbal communication skills are essential. 4. Problem-Solving Skills: Environmental science jobs often require the ability to solve complex problems in creative ways. This may involve developing innovative solutions to environmental challenges, negotiating with stakeholders, or navigating complex regulatory frameworks. 5. Field Experience: Many environmental science jobs in Wales require some level of field work, such as conducting environmental assessments, collecting samples, or monitoring wildlife populations. This experience can be gained through internships, volunteer work, or entry-level positions. Challenges and Opportunities in Environmental Science Jobs in Wales Environmental science jobs in Wales face a number of challenges and opportunities. Some of the key challenges include: 1. Climate Change: Climate change is one of the biggest environmental challenges facing Wales, and environmental science professionals will play a critical role in developing strategies to mitigate its impacts. This may include developing renewable energy systems, promoting sustainable land use practices, or adapting infrastructure to changing weather patterns. 2. Biodiversity Loss: Wales is home to a rich diversity of plant and animal species, but many of these are under threat from habitat loss, pollution, and other human activities. Environmental scientists will need to work on developing conservation plans to protect these species and their habitats. 3. Resource Depletion: Many of Wales' natural resources, such as coal and oil, are finite and will eventually run out. Environmental science professionals will need to develop sustainable resource management strategies to ensure these resources are used wisely and efficiently. 4. Regulatory Frameworks: Environmental science jobs in Wales are subject to a complex regulatory framework that can be challenging to navigate. Professionals will need to have a strong understanding of these regulations and be able to work within them to achieve their goals. Despite these challenges, there are many opportunities in environmental science jobs in Wales. Some of the key opportunities include: 1. Growing Demand: As environmental issues become more pressing, there is a growing demand for professionals with the skills and knowledge to address them. This means that there are many opportunities for people interested in pursuing a career in environmental science. 2. Innovative Solutions: Environmental science jobs in Wales require professionals to think creatively and develop innovative solutions to complex problems. This can be rewarding work for those who enjoy problem-solving and making a positive impact on the world. 3. Collaboration: Environmental science jobs often involve working with a variety of stakeholders, from businesses and governments to community groups and individuals. This means that professionals will have the opportunity to collaborate with a diverse range of people and organizations. Outlook for Environmental Science Jobs in Wales The outlook for environmental science jobs in Wales is generally positive. According to the Welsh Government, the environmental sector in Wales is expected to grow by 3.5% per year until 2025, creating an estimated 4,000 new jobs. This growth is being driven by a combination of factors, including increased awareness of environmental issues, government regulations, and the growing demand for sustainable products and services. Conclusion Environmental science jobs in Wales offer many exciting opportunities for those interested in pursuing a career in this field. From environmental consultants and conservation scientists to environmental educators and engineers, there are many different roles available that require a range of skills and qualifications. While there are challenges to be faced, such as climate change and biodiversity loss, there are also many opportunities for professionals to make a positive impact on the world and help create a more sustainable future.
